About Baripal Village
Baripal is a mid sized village in Patkura tehsil, in the district of Kendrapara, Odisha.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 611, made up of 320 males and 291 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 909 females per 1000 males. The village covers 69 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 754140,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Baripal
The census records public bus service for Baripal as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
